About Profession
I'm pursuing a Bachelor's degree in Computer Application, and I consider my profession to be in the field of computer applications. In this line of work, our primary focus is on coding languages and developing applications that enable users to communicate and carry out various tasks while allowing computers to interpret their instructions.
Throughout my education, I've learned about how computers function, the design of networks, and effective data management. Understanding these concepts is crucial because it enables us to utilize collected data efficiently and extract insightful information, which in turn contributes to more advanced development. Additionally, problem-solving skills are emphasized, equipping us to tackle challenges that arise in application development. Environmental awareness is also part of our training, enabling us to strive for sustainable development in our work.
In my profession, there is an exciting and rapidly emerging branch that promises significant growth: Artificial Intelligence (AI). Nowadays, almost every application collects data, and the potential of utilizing that data is immense. AI encompasses various fields such as machine learning, deep learning, and more. Personally, I am particularly interested in AI because it not only offers innovative possibilities but also allows me to create applications that possess human-like qualities, making it an intriguing field to explore.
Overall, my profession in computer applications presents a diverse range of opportunities, and with the rise of AI, there is no shortage of exciting prospects and avenues for development.
- 1. Coding Languages: A fundamental aspect of computer applications is learning various coding languages. Students are introduced to programming languages such as Python, Java, C++, and more. Understanding these languages enables us to write code, develop software, and create applications that meet specific user requirements.
- 2. Application Development: The core objective of computer application studies is to learn how to develop applications that cater to user needs. This includes understanding the software development lifecycle, user interface design principles, and the ability to create functional and user-friendly applications.
- 3. Computer Architecture and Networking: In order to create efficient and effective applications, it's essential to comprehend how computers work at a deeper level. Students are taught computer architecture, including the components of a computer system, memory management, and processor operations. Networking concepts such as protocols, data transmission, and network design are also covered to understand how applications interact in a networked environment.
- 4. Data Management: With the growing importance of data in today's world, students are trained in data management techniques. This involves understanding database systems, data modeling, querying databases using SQL (Structured Query Language), and learning about data security and privacy.
- 5. Data Analysis and Insights: Students are introduced to data analysis methods and tools, which help in extracting meaningful insights from collected data. This includes techniques such as data visualization, statistical analysis, and data mining. By analyzing data, we can uncover patterns, trends, and valuable information that can drive decision-making and aid in application development.
- 6. Problem-Solving Skills: Problem-solving is a crucial skill in the field of computer applications. Students are taught algorithms, logical reasoning, and problem-solving methodologies. This enables us to approach complex problems systematically, break them down into smaller components, and develop effective solutions.
- 7. Artificial Intelligence (AI) and Machine Learning (ML): As AI and ML technologies advance, they have become an integral part of computer applications. Students are introduced to AI concepts, including machine learning algorithms, deep learning frameworks, and natural language processing. This knowledge empowers us to create intelligent applications that can automate tasks, recognize patterns, and make predictions.
- 8. Environmental Awareness and Sustainable Development: Recognizing the impact of technology on the environment, computer application studies often emphasize environmental awareness and sustainable development. This includes learning about energy-efficient programming practices, eco-friendly computing, and considering the environmental implications of software development.
Comments
Post a Comment